Illicit

The Cyclopedic Law Dictionary · Walter A. Shumaker and George Foster Longsdorf; ed. James C. Cahill · 1922

The Cyclopedic Law Dictionary

What is unlawful; what is forbidden by the law. This word is frequently used in policies of insurance, where the assured warrants against illicit trade. By "illicit trade" is understood that "which is made unlawful by the laws of the country to which the object is bound." The assured, having entered into this warranty, is required to do no act which will expose the vessel to be legally condemned.

2 La. 337, 338.
